
Program 2 - Expressions
Highlighting the contributions of two great leaders of The Royal Ballet, Program 2 brings together three powerful ballets, including two Company Premieres. MacMillan’s Danses Concertantes serves as a tribute to the choreographer following the 30th anniversary of his passing. Next, Ashton’s potent Dante Sonata created during the early stages of the Second World War as a reflection on the futility of conflict. Closing with a complete thematic inversion, Ashton’s Rhapsody dazzles with exquisite detail and virtuoso technique.
The Sarasota Orchestra will accompany this performance, conducted by Principal Guest Conductor of The Royal Ballet Barry Wordsworth, and with Guest Pianists Cameron Grant and Vedrana Subotic.

Danses Concertantes (Company Premiere)
Choreography by Sir Kenneth MacMillan
Music by Igor Stravinsky
Dante Sonata (Company Premiere)
Choreography by Sir Frederick Ashton
Music by Franz Liszt
Rhapsody
Choreography by Sir Frederick Ashton
Music by Sergei Rachmaninoff
